2 LAN LED This LED indicates the network status.
Lights when connected to the LAN and blinks when the
Ethernet connection is active:
Orange: 10 Mbps
Orange + Green: 100 Mbps
Green: 1000 Mbps
Off when not connected to the LAN.
3 power LED Lights blue to indicate the unit is turned on.
4 LAN port The cable that connects the unit to the LAN plugs in here.
5 RS-232 port This RS-232 serial port is for connecting to the computer for
serial control.
Note: When a LAN connection is detected serial
commands bypass the KE8900ST and are sent across the
network to the receiver. When no LAN connection is
detected serial commands are automatically directed to the
KE8900ST for local configuration and control.
6 USB Type-B port The USB port that links the Transmitter to the computer.
7 HDMI input The cable from the local HDMI monitor plugs in here.
8 3-pole terminal
block
Insert DC + and - wires (DC 12 ~ 48 V) to the terminal block
for power input.
9 power jack The cable from the DC power adapter connects here.
10 grounding
terminal
The wire used to ground the unit connects here.
